一次闪兑的时间不是单一数字,而是多维变量的聚合。将TP钱包闪兑拆解为:报价获取、身份与审批、链上交易打包与确认、跨层/跨链结算与存证。每一环节受合约语言、存储策略、共识和时间戳机制影响,决定最终体验。
首先看安全与身份验证。链上签名验证耗时可忽略(毫秒级),但若涉及法币通道或KYC,延迟从分钟到数日不等。签名流程瓶颈在于客户端交互与用户审批,推荐用离线签名、允许批量签名以将用户等待降至0.1–1s级。
合约语言和实现决定执行效率与安全边界。Solidity与EVM优化程度影响gas消耗与执行时间;使用Yul/WASM级优化或形式化验证可减少重入、溢出导致的回退与重试,间接降低“闪兑重做”延时。合约函数的复杂度与外部调用(或acles)数量直接与gas和矿工打包优先级相关。
全球科技前沿带来两类关键变量:扩容(zk-rollup、optimistic)与MEV防护。zk-rollup通常提供秒级内交易包含+分钟级对L1可证明归档,用户感受接近即时;optimistic提供即时确认但最终结算可能受挑战延时(理论上数小时到数日,实践中多为数分钟到小时)。MEV干扰会显著增加延迟和滑点,采用私有订单流或批处理可降低波动影响。
高效能技术与存储方案同样关键。批量交易、汇总签名(aggregated signatures)、状态压缩与分层存储把链上写入减少70%+,配合二级索引(The Graph)和去中心化存储(IPFS/Arweave)可将检索时间从秒级降至毫秒级,同时保证交易回溯性与时间戳不可篡改。
关于数字货币与时间戳,ERC-20的批准流程常成为闪兑的时间放大器(需要额外1笔交易)。区块时间差异:以太约12–15s/BSC约3s,zk-L2可达1–3s,跨链桥与跨层最终结算可能引入数分钟到数小时的不确定性。区块时间戳存在可操控性,安全设计应采用链外聚合时间或多源预言机来校验deadline,防止前置攻击。
量化样例:单次不需审批的闪兑在BSC上通常3–20s,在ETH L1下单笔以合适gas可在20–120s内确认;在zk-rollup上体验可达到<5s;若含跨链桥或KYC,整体耗时可扩展到数分钟甚至数日。优化路径明确:减少链上写入、使用L2、避免不必要批准、启用批处理与聚合签名、引入可信时间源。

结论:闪兑耗时是技术栈与流程设计的综合结果。对产品方而言,技术选型(L1/L2/跨链)、合约实现、存储与时间戳策略决定用户等待的数量级;对用户而言,关注是否需审批、链选择与滑点设置,是控制体验的直接手段。

评论